Directions

• spray liberally and spread evenly by hand 15 minutes before sun exposure
• hold can 4-6 inches away from skin to apply
• do not spray directly into face. Spray into hand and then apply to face.
• do not apply in windy conditions
• use in well-ventilated area
• reapply:
• after 80 minutes of swimming or sweating
• immediately after towel drying
• at least every 2 hours
• children under 6 months of age: ask a doctor
Sun Protection Measures. Spending time in the sun increases your risk of skin
cancer and early skin aging. To decrease this risk, regularly use a sunscreen with a
broad-spectrum SPF of 15 or higher and other sun protection measures including:
• limit time in the sun, especially from 10 a.m. - 2 p.m.
• wear long-sleeve shirts, pants, hats, and sunglasses
